The Nike Initiator is designed for adult female runners seeking consistent comfort and reliable support during their everyday runs. With its focus on soft cushioning and natural foot movement, it provides a confident stride, though it's optimized for general comfort rather than specialized high-performance demands.
Breathable Upper: Engineered to keep your feet cool and comfortable, minimizing moisture build-up during your runs.
Soft Cushioning: Provides a plush feel underfoot, absorbing impact and ensuring a smooth, comfortable ride with every step.
Supportive Overlays: Strategically placed to gently cradle and center your foot, offering stability and reducing unwanted movement inside the shoe.
Soft Lining: Enhances internal comfort, providing a pleasant feel against your skin and helping to prevent chafing.
Foam Midsole: Delivers a resilient and cushioned ride, adapting to your foot's movement for consistent comfort.
Durable Rubber Outsole with Flex Grooves: Offers reliable traction on various surfaces and promotes natural foot flexibility, allowing for smooth heel-to-toe transitions.

The Nike Initiator is an ideal choice for daily training runs, light jogging, and casual wear. Its design prioritizes comfort and consistent support, making it suitable for runners who cover moderate distances at a steady pace.
Cushioned Ride: The foam midsole provides ample cushioning, making it comfortable for longer efforts and reducing impact fatigue on your joints.
Natural Stride: Flex grooves in the outsole encourage the foot's natural motion, contributing to a smoother and more efficient stride, especially during heel-to-toe transitions.
Foot Centering: The supportive overlays are particularly beneficial during turns or uneven terrain, helping to keep your foot secure and stable within the shoe.
Gym Workouts: Its comfortable and stable nature also makes it suitable for various gym activities, including treadmill running and light cross-training.
Everyday Comfort: Beyond running, the Initiator's plush feel and supportive fit make it a great option for extended periods of standing or walking.
For optimal performance, pair these shoes with appropriate running socks to enhance breathability and prevent blisters.
Consider rotating your running shoes if you run daily to extend the lifespan of the Initiator and provide varying support for your feet.
Lacing: Ensure your shoes are laced properly, snug but not overly tight, to provide optimal support without restricting circulation. Experiment with different lacing techniques to find what best suits your foot shape and running style.
Break-In Period: While often comfortable from the first wear, allow for a short break-in period of a few short runs before tackling longer distances, to let the shoe conform perfectly to your foot.

Cleaning: To clean your Nike Initiator shoes, gently brush off loose dirt. Use a mild soap (like diluted dish soap) mixed with cool water and a soft cloth or brush to clean the upper and outsole. Avoid harsh chemicals.
Drying: Allow shoes to air dry naturally at room temperature. Do not place them in direct sunlight or use a machine dryer, as extreme heat can damage materials and adhesives.
Storage: Store your shoes in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. Avoid leaving them in hot cars or damp environments.
Insoles: Remove insoles periodically to air them out and clean if necessary to prevent odors.
